This study investigates the mechanical performance of Polypropylene Fiber Reinforced Concrete (PFRC) with partial replacement of cement using Ground Granulated Blast Furnace Slag (GGBS) and Ceramic Waste Powder (CWP) for rigid pavement applications. Cement is replaced with GGBS at 5%, 10%, 15%, and 20%, while CWP is maintained at 10%. Polypropylene fibers and superplasticizer are added at 1% to enhance workability and strength. An M30 grade concrete mix with a water-cement ratio of 0.38 is used. Mechanical properties are evaluated through compressive strength tests at 7 and 28 days, along with split tensile and flexural strength tests. Results indicate improved strength and durability due to the pozzolanic and filler effects.
